What is the Authorization Agreement for Automatic Deposits?

The Authorization Agreement for Automatic Deposits is a vital document enabling individuals to authorize the Woodland Hills School District to deposit funds directly into their bank accounts. This form serves to ensure that payments, such as salaries or reimbursements, are received efficiently and securely.
Authorizing automatic deposits is crucial for maintaining timely payments with the school district, providing individuals with peace of mind regarding their incoming funds. To complete the authorization, a voided check or deposit slip must be attached, ensuring that the bank's details are verified.

How to Fill Out the Authorization Agreement for Automatic Deposits Online (Step-by-Step)

To complete the Authorization Agreement for Automatic Deposits online, follow these steps:
  • Access the form through the designated platform.
  • Enter your Bank Name and ensure the accuracy of the information provided.
  • Locate and input your Bank Routing Number, as this is essential for the transfer process.
  • Provide your Bank Account Number, verifying all details for correctness.
  • Attach a voided check or deposit slip as specified.
  • Sign the form either digitally or with a wet signature where required.
By following these steps, you can ensure the form is filled out accurately and completely.
